  1. SALUD

Telemedicina - Telediagnóstico

La Telemedicina nace ante la necesidad de resolver los problemas que se planteaban en la NASA, EEUU, en el control, administración y cura de los astronautas enviados al espacio. Desde entonces los desarrollos y las grandes inversiones han retornado desde el espacio hasta cubrir las necesidades de salud.

3. SERVICIOS DE SALUD

ATENCIÓN PARA LA COMUNIDAD - Redes Sanitarias - HealthNetwork System

Es un sistema por el cual integra puntos remotos llevando la asistencia en salud a poblaciones lejanas.

Estas redes que solucionan y llevan esta tecnología a través de la distancia, se montan sobre vínculos de telecomunicaciones, Satelitales, Redes Lan y extensiones de fibra Óptica privadas o públicas entre sí. Cada terminal en los sitios remotos puede tener distinto tipo de equipamiento.

Con un terminal "Desktop" de videoconferencia sobre una PC Pentium II, se mantienen videoconferencias de asistencia.

Los terminales pueden estar administrados como apéndices hospitalarios con "Enfermeras de la Distancia", que son preparadas y entrenadas para estas funciones.

6 -PROYECTOS Y EJEMPLOS PROJECT About Telemedicine

Primarily the network of choice is ISDN (Integrated Switched Digital Network). We have the capability of transmitting at different bandwidths from 2 x 64 kps to a full T-1 depending on what the remote sites capabilities are. We also have a multi-point conferencing unit which can bridge up to seven sites simultaneously running at 384 kps. This allows SUNY to broadcast to multiple facilities our weekly resident conferences, rural medical student education (RMED), grand rounds to clinicians at remote sites for CME credit and for patient education.

  The University of Virginia Office of Telemedicine has already done clinical consultations

in the following specialties:

"Dermatology is a natural application of telemedicine. The digitized images are of good quality enabling me to see the dermatological condition quite easily, however, small lesions remain a challenge," Dr. Kenneth E. Greer, Professor and Chairman of the Dermatology Department, University of Virginia School of Medicine.
